[D-VA-8] | VA | D | M000933 | 2 | Amends the Job Training Partnership Act to direct the Secretary of Labor to establish regional private industry councils for labor market areas located in more than one State, upon request of the Governors of such States. Provides that such a regional private industry council shall be in addition to the private industry council established for each service delivery area in which the labor market area is located. Sets forth requirements for such regional private industry councils' membership, certification, functions, funding, and job training plans. | 2025-07-21T19:44:15Z |
